Shrillland wrote:Kowani wrote:Green Party council voting on process that could eject Annamie Paul from leadershipThe Green Party federal council could vote tonight to kickstart a process that could remove Annamie Paul from the party leadership.
According to party members with knowledge of the issue, the party's federal council will hold a vote on whether to trigger a complex 30-day process under the party's constitution.
If the council votes tonight to launch that process, it will meet again on July 15. If 75 per cent of council members agree at that meeting to let a leadership vote go forward, party members could then vote to remove Paul from office through a motion at an annual general meeting.
One source said the Greens are overdue for such a meeting.
